Sažetak
Information security organisational and management models of both business and government sectors nowadays have much in common - in spite of their different traditional backgrounds. Beside similarities in contents, organisation and the way of governance, government and business sectors share common new trends that, for a number of reasons, bring them closer to each other in this complex area. Global standardisation process, development of information society, entering public e-services, and close connection among information society key factors - citizens, business and government sectors - call more intensively not only for common set of security criteria but also for process controls that will assure implementation of such criteria. Security standards that used to be typical only of strategic government projects and institutions, nowadays should be included in the policy of any successful private company. Organisational models focused on core business, market and clients become a necessity in modern government administrations. Regulations concerning security policies, procedures, guidelines or best practises are more and more alike in government and business sectors, while initiatives of public-private partnership clearly indicate that those two sectors are going to meet in the field of information security in the near future.
